Hyderabad, May 10

Prime Minister Narendra Modi will lay the foundation stone for various projects worth ₹9,377 crore in Telangana here today.

The Prime Minister will arrive in Hyderabad today at around 2.30 PM on Sunday and will formally lay the foundation stone for the projects, besides inaugurating a few railway infrastructure projects at the Hyderabad International Convention Centre (HICC).

Modi will also meet Andhra Pradesh Chief Minister N. Chandrababu Naidu and AP Deputy Chief Minister Pawan Kalyan at their respective residences in Hyderabad. Pawan Kalyan is now recovering from a surgery he had undergone a couple of weeks ago.

Later, he will address a public meeting at the Parade Grounds here at 6.30 PM and leave for New Delhi after the meeting. He is also expected to meet key BJP and NDA leaders.

The police have made elaborate security arrangements for the visit, deploying around 2,500 personnel.
